I had to open up the right joy-con on my Switch OLED the other day to replace the locking mechanism. I messed up the screw head for the casing with the screwdriver for and had to force the last screw open which made me pull out out the ribbon cable. After spending an afternoon trying to get the cables back in, I put it back together after making sure that the lights flash when I press a button.

When I tried tested it, the right joy-con won't work. It can only work when I take it out of the screen. When I put it on the controller holder for docked mode, it works, but I notice that it doesn't light up the same way the left joy-con does. Only some of the lights come on. How can I fix it?

Check the ribbon cable for tears. If its all clean, then check to see if the locked ribbon moves in the connector when you wiggle it side to side. If it does shift in the connector at all, remove the lower ribbon from the connector. Put a piece of kapton tape or cello tape on the underside of the lower ribbon cable end. Not over the gold pins but on the underside and reconnect it. Make sure that it locks firmly now and see if it works as it should.
